# Understanding ActiveX and VB6 Compatibility

ActiveX controls are reusable software components based on Microsoft's Component Object Model (COM) technology. They allow developers to add specific functionalities to applications without writing the underlying code from scratch. Visual Basic 6 has excellent built-in support for ActiveX, enabling developers to easily incorporate third-party controls like TVFMediaPlayer into their projects via a graphical interface.

# The 32-bit Constraint

A crucial point to understand is that Visual Basic 6 is strictly a 32-bit development environment. It was created during an era when 64-bit computing was not mainstream for desktop applications. Consequently, VB6 cannot create or directly interact with 64-bit components or processes.

This limitation dictates that only the 32-bit (x86) version of the TVFMediaPlayer ActiveX control can be used with VB6. While modern systems are predominantly 64-bit, Windows maintains compatibility layers (WoW64 - Windows 32-bit on Windows 64-bit) that allow 32-bit applications like those built with VB6, and the 32-bit ActiveX controls they use, to run correctly on 64-bit operating systems.

# Step-by-Step Installation and Integration

Follow these steps to integrate the TVFMediaPlayer control into your Visual Basic 6 project:

# Step 1: Install the TVFMediaPlayer control

Run the downloaded VisioForge SDK installer. Follow the on-screen prompts. The installer will copy the necessary library files (.ocx, .dll) to your system and attempt to register the ActiveX control in the Windows Registry. Pay attention to the installation directory, though typically the registration process makes the control available system-wide.

# Step 2: Create or Open a VB6 Project

Launch the Visual Basic 6 IDE. You can either start a new Standard EXE project or open an existing one where you wish to add multimedia capabilities.

# Deployment Considerations

When you distribute your VB6 application that uses the TVFMediaPlayer control, you must ensure the necessary runtime files are included and correctly registered on the target user's machine.

  1. Required Files: Identify the specific .ocx file for the TVFMediaPlayer control and any dependent .dll files provided by the VisioForge SDK. These files need to be shipped with your application installer.

  2. Registration: The ActiveX control (.ocx file) must be registered in the Windows Registry on the target machine. Standard installer tools (like Inno Setup, InstallShield, or even older VB6 packaging tools) usually provide mechanisms to register ActiveX controls during installation. Alternatively, the regsvr32.exe command-line utility can be used manually or via a script:

    regsvr32.exe "C:\\Program Files (x86)\\YourApp\\VFMediaPlayer.ocx"

    Remember to use the correct path and run the command with administrator privileges. Since it's a 32-bit control, even on a 64-bit system, you typically use the regsvr32.exe found in the C:\Windows\SysWOW64 directory, although the system often handles this redirection automatically.

  3. Licensing: Ensure you comply with the VisioForge licensing terms for deployment. Some versions might require a runtime license key to be set programmatically within your application.

# Troubleshooting Common Issues

  • Control Not Appearing in Components:
    • Ensure the VisioForge SDK was installed correctly with administrator rights.
    • Try manually registering the .ocx file using regsvr32.exe from an elevated command prompt.
    • Verify you are looking for the correct name in the Components list.
  • "Runtime Error '429': ActiveX component can't create object":
    • This usually indicates the control is not properly registered on the machine where the application is running. Re-register the .ocx file.
    • Ensure all dependent DLLs are present in the application's directory or a system path.
  • Playback Issues (No Video/Audio, Errors):
    • Verify the path to the media file is correct and accessible.
    • Ensure necessary codecs are installed on the system (though TVFMediaPlayer often includes internal decoders or uses DirectShow/Media Foundation).
    • Check the VisioForge documentation for specific error codes or properties that might give more detail.
    • Implement proper error handling around player methods (Play, Stop, property setting) to diagnose issues.
